What will you be doing?

You will be responsible for clinically checking prescriptions through Montu's online pharmacy system, ensuring they meet professional, clinical and regulatory requirements before progressing through the dispensing process.

  • Clinically check prescriptions accurately and efficiently using our online pharmacy platform.

  • Ensure prescriptions are reviewed and progressed within agreed SLAs and turnaround times.

  • Maintain consistent checking volumes without compromising clinical accuracy or patient safety.

  • Identify prescriptions that cannot pass clinical check and ensure the appropriate action is taken.

  • Record accurate information relating to interventions, rejected prescriptions, reasons for rejection and actions taken.

  • Work remotely with pharmacy and clinical colleagues to resolve prescription queries and discrepancies.

  • Escalate clinical or operational concerns through the appropriate channels.

  • Identify recurring issues, bottlenecks or process gaps and raise these with the relevant teams.

  • Support the timely resolution of issues to minimise delays for patients.

  • Work in accordance with Montu's SOPs, policies, clinical governance framework and professional standards.

  • Adapt to evolving systems, processes and workflows as our pharmacy continues to grow.

Working in a high-volume environment

Our pharmacy supports a large and growing number of patients, so being able to work accurately at pace is important.

You will work to clear expectations around both productivity and quality, including agreed clinical checking volumes and turnaround times.

Targets will take into account prescription complexity and the agreed operating model, but patient safety and clinical accuracy must always come first.
